What is a town where you live?

A Town Where You Live (君のいる町 Kimi no Iru Machi) is a Japanese shōnen manga by Kouji Seo based on the author's actual hometown in Hiroshima Prefecture. Noted as the author's 3rd instalment, the series is the first continuity after the previous Suzuka series, taking place in the same universe and a few years after the series' epilogue.

Is there an anime of a town where you live?

The anime adaption started with a 2-part titled A Town Where You Live: Twilight Intersection by Tatsunoko Production in 2012. The official anime television series adaptation animated by Gonzo aired from July to September 2013, later spawning a radio program, drama CD, and an image song album.

When was a town where you live first published?

A Town Where You Live is authored by Kōji Seo. It was first announced for serialization in Kodansha 's Weekly Shōnen Magazine, issue 24, 2008. It premiered in Weekly Shōnen Magazine in issue 26 of 2008 which was released on May 28. The final chapter was released in issue 11 of 2014 which was released on February 12.

Is Kimi no Iru Machi finished?

This year's eighth issue of Kodansha 's Weekly Shōnen Magazine is announcing on Wednesday that Kouji Seo will end his Kimi no Iru Machi ( A Town Where You Live ) manga in the 11th issue on February 12.

How many chapters are in a town where you live?

As of January 2014, Kodansha has compiled its chapters into 26 bound volumes. The final chapter was released on February 12, 2014, in the 11th issue of Weekly Shōnen Magazine, and the final volume was released on March 17, 2014.

What is the plot of the story of Yuzuki Eba?

The plot follows the two characters Haruto Kirishima and Yuzuki Eba. Yuzuki moved from Tokyo to her father's rural hometown in Hiroshima Prefecture to attend high school. Given that Haruto's father is an acquaintance of Yuzuki's father, the Kirishimas take her into their home. Haruto is not keen of the situation because he believes that Yuzuki is a complete stranger and that a girl his same age, who is not a relative, living in the same home will cause complications for him. The misunderstanding he wants to avoid the most is that they are a couple because he already likes his classmate, Nanami Kanzaki. The problem is that Yuzuki has romantic feelings for Haruto and is not timid in pursuing a relationship. It turns out Yuzuki is no stranger: She visited Haruto's city in her childhood. During the summer festival, Yuzuki was on her own and crying. Haruto approached her and made her happy. Also Yuzuki never got along with her family since she was treated like the fifth wheel by her step-family.

Who made the town where you live anime?

A Town Where You Live was adapted into an anime television series animated by Gonzo. Shigeyasu Yamauchi was the director with script by Reiko Yoshida and music by Keiichi Oku. It was first announced in Weekly Shōnen Magazine, issue 15, 2013.

When was the town where you live anime made?

An anime television series adaptation animated by Gonzo aired from July to September 2013, later spawning a radio program, drama CD, and an image song. Reception towards the manga was mixed with reviewers praising the plot for its realism or panning it as predictable and cliché.

Where do you live Twilight Intersection?

The series' theme song was Tasogare Kōsaten (黄昏交差点, lit. "Twilight Intersection") by Erina Mano; the theme song was later released as a CD single by Hello! Project. The episodes were bundled with the limited edition manga volume 17 and 18; they were released on March 16 and June 15, 2012, respectively. The series covers Haruto Kirishima's class trip to Tokyo as he separates from his classmates to search for Yuzuki Eba.

What is a town where you live?

2. Anime and manga portal. A Town Where You Live ( Japanese: 君のいる町, Hepburn: Kimi no Iru Machi) is a Japanese manga series written and illustrated by Kōji Seo. It was serialized in Kodansha 's Weekly Shōnen Magazine from May 2008 to February 2014 and the chapters collected into 27 tankōbon volumes.

When did Crunchyroll manga come out?

On October 30, 2013, Crunchyroll Manga was launched and included A Town Where You Live in its library with English translation by Abby Lehrke; the series has also been published in languages such as French and Chinese.
